Home
last modified time | relevance | path

Searched refs:keymaster_blob_t (Results 1 – 5 of 5) sorted by relevance

/hardware/libhardware/include/hardware/
Dkeymaster2.h141 const keymaster_blob_t* client_id,
142 const keymaster_blob_t* app_data,
189 const keymaster_blob_t* key_data,
216 const keymaster_blob_t* client_id,
217 const keymaster_blob_t* app_data,
218 keymaster_blob_t* export_data);
379 const keymaster_blob_t* input, size_t* input_consumed,
380 keymaster_key_param_set_t* out_params, keymaster_blob_t* output);
408 const keymaster_blob_t* input, const keymaster_blob_t* signature,
409 keymaster_key_param_set_t* out_params, keymaster_blob_t* output);
Dkeymaster1.h311 const keymaster_blob_t* client_id,
312 const keymaster_blob_t* app_data,
360 const keymaster_blob_t* key_data,
380 const keymaster_blob_t* client_id,
381 const keymaster_blob_t* app_data,
382 keymaster_blob_t* export_data);
498 const keymaster_blob_t* input, size_t* input_consumed,
499 keymaster_key_param_set_t* out_params, keymaster_blob_t* output);
524 const keymaster_blob_t* signature,
525 keymaster_key_param_set_t* out_params, keymaster_blob_t* output);
Dkeymaster_defs.h318 } keymaster_blob_t; typedef
328 keymaster_blob_t blob; /* KM_BIGNUM and KM_BYTES*/
355 keymaster_blob_t* entries;
/hardware/interfaces/identity/aidl/vts/
DVtsAttestationParserSupport.cpp54 kCert.entries = (keymaster_blob_t*)malloc(sizeof(keymaster_blob_t) * kCert.entry_count); in certificateChainToKeymasterChain()
105 X509* AttestationCertificateParser::parseCertBlob(const keymaster_blob_t& blob) { in parseCertBlob()
111 const keymaster_blob_t& attestation_cert) { in verifyAttestationRecord()
122 keymaster_blob_t att_unique_id = {}; in verifyAttestationRecord()
123 keymaster_blob_t att_challenge; in verifyAttestationRecord()
160 keymaster_blob_t& key_cert_blob = chain.entries[i]; in verifyChain()
161 keymaster_blob_t& signing_cert_blob = chain.entries[i + 1]; in verifyChain()
DVtsAttestationParserSupport.h76 keymaster_blob_t blob; in getHwEnforcedBlob()
87 keymaster_blob_t blob; in getSwEnforcedBlob()
102 X509* parseCertBlob(const keymaster_blob_t& blob);
104 bool verifyAttestationRecord(const keymaster_blob_t& attestation_cert);